Marriage License Discount

Couples attending one of our approved marriage prep programs can now receive a $20 discount on their marriage license if they apply online.

Couples should contact their priest/deacon so he can follow the instructions provided by the Family Life Office. 

Proof of completion of the program must be given.

The marriage prep program must be completed not more than one year before but at least 14 days before the marriage license is issued.

FAQs

How Couples Qualify?

Couples participate in premarital education or counseling that meets basic content requirements. The counseling can be provided by a Priest or designee.  Other qualifying activities include Catholic Engaged Encounter, and Catholic Marriage Prep online (Learn more about these programs- https://www.dioslc.org/offices/office-of-marriage-and-family/marriage-preparation)

 

What is the timeframe to qualify?

Education or counseling must take place no earlier than one year but at least 14 days before your marriage license is issued.

 

How do Couples Get the Discount?

Upon completion of the approved premarital counseling or education, the couple should ask their priest or deacon to complete the Online Certification Med Form. If the priest/deacon does not already have the password to the form, they should contact crystal.painter@dioslc.org.  Once they complete the form, a discount code will be sent by email to the couple to use as they apply for their marriage license online.

 

Couples Must Secure Marriage License Online

Please note that couples must apply for their marriage license online to secure the discount.  Currently, anyone from any county can get their marriage license completely online within minutes through the Utah County system. Get your marriage license completely online!

 

What must the Counseling or Education Include to qualify?

The premarital counseling must be at least 3 hours in length (6 hours if an educational class) and cover the following topics:

 

  1. Healthy communication in marital relationships
  2. Commitment in marital relationships
  3. Problem solving skills
  4. Avoiding abuse in marital relationships
